Ulverley PE Kit (enforced from Tuesday 6th January 2015)

With regards to PE kit, it is essential that all children have access to their PE kits at all times as it is an integral part of the curriculum. I would strongly recommend that all PE kit stays in school from the first day of the term until the last, or at least from Monday to Friday, so that children are ready for any possible timetable alterations.

Plain white t-shirt / polo

Black shorts / tracksuit trousers / leggings

Black tracksuit top / sweatshirt / hoody

Black pumps

Trainers

Football boots

Please note that any child unable to do PE will be asked to act in a coaching / supporting way as part of the lesson.

Jewellery

In order to keep your child safe and well, we only allow stud earrings, which should be removable by the child for PE. If you are thinking of having your child’s ears pierced, we would respectfully ask that these get done at the start of the summer holidays so that they can do PE safely without their earrings in.
